Determine whether each sequence is arithmetic, geometric, or neither. Then find the tenth term. -5,15,-45,135,-405,. . . .

Answers

The sequence -5,15,-45,135,-405,. . . . is a geometric sequence and its 10th term is a(10) = 98,415

To determine whether a sequence is an arithmetic or geometric one, we need to check the relation between two consecutive terms.

In an arithmetic sequence, the nth term is obtained by adding the (n-1)th term with a constant, called a common difference (d).
a(n) = a(n-1) + dIn a geometric sequence, the nth term is obtained by multiplying the (n-1)th term by a constant, called a common ratio (r).
a(n) = a(n-1) . r

The given sequence is:

    -5,15,-45,135,-405,....

In this sequence:

a(1) = -5

a(2) = 15

a(3) = -45

and so on.

Notice that:

15 = -5 . (-3)  ⇒ a(2) = a(1) . (-3)

-45 = 15 . (-3) ⇒ a(3) = a(2) . (-3)

Since the n-th term is obtained by multiplying the (n-1)-th term by a constant, r = -3, hence, the given sequence is a geometric sequence.

The formula for the nth term in a geometric sequence is given by:

a(n) = a(1) . rⁿ⁻¹

Substitute n = 10, r = -3, and a(1) = -5

a(10) = (-5) . (-3)¹⁰⁻¹

a(10) = (-5) . (-3)⁹

        = 98,415

Write an explicit formula for each sequence. Then generate the first five terms. a₁ =1024, r=0.5

Answers

The formula of the given geometric sequence is: a(n) = 1024 . (0.5)ⁿ⁻¹ and the first five terms are: 1024, 512, 256, 128, and 64.

The formula of the n-th term of a geometric sequence is:

a(n) = a₁ . r^(n-1)

Where:

a₁ is the first term

r  is the ratio = a(n)/a(n-1)

Parameters given in the problem:

a₁ =1024, r=0.5

Plug these parameters into the formula, then we get the explicit formula of the n-th term:

a(n) = 1024 . (0.5)ⁿ⁻¹

The first 5 terms:

a₁ = 1024

a(2) = 1024 . (0.5)²⁻¹

       = 1024 . (0.5)¹ = 512

a(3) = 1024 . (0.5)³⁻¹

       = 1024 . (0.5)² = 256

a(4) = 1024 . (0.5)⁴⁻¹

       = 11024 . (0.5)³ = 128

a(5) = 1024 . (0.5)⁵⁻¹

       = 1024 . (0.5)⁴ = 64
